Bradshaw Christian was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their 15th straight loss. They took a blow against the Argonaut Mustangs, falling 64-21. While losing is never fun, the The Pride can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' California basketball rankings (they are ranked 1341st, while the Mustangs are ranked 636th).
Bradshaw Christian lost despite a true team effort on offense. The best among them was Rianna Patel, who posted seven points.
Argonaut's success was the result of a balanced attack that saw several players step up, but Alayna Critchfield led the charge by dropping a double-double with 18 points and ten boards. Critchfield is crushing it when it comes to rebounds: she's pulled down at least eight every time she's taken the court this season. Brynn Begovich was another key player, going 6 for 15 en route to 16 points along with five assists and five boards.
Bradshaw Christian's defeat dropped their record down to 1-21. As for Argonaut, their win was their fourth stra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 14-10.
Bradshaw Christian did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next matchup, a 55-11 loss against El Dorado on the 7th. As for Argonaut, they have also already played their next contest, a 43-22 victory against Galt on the 6th.
